﻿body
{
	background-color:#E50013;
}
.head
{
    background-color:White;
	margin:auto;
	height:50px;
	width:960px;	
}
.content
{
	/*background-color:#E50013;*/
	 background-color:White;
	margin:auto;
	height:auto;
	width:960px;
}
.ban
{
	height:195px; 
	width:100%;
}
.men
{
	float:left;
	height:30px;
	width:960px;
	
}
.left
{
	 background-color:White;
	height:auto;
	width:378px; 
	float:left;
	/*border:1px solid red;*/
	margin-left:4px;
	margin-right:4px;
	margin-top:5px;
}
.middle
{
	 background-color:White;
	 height:auto;
	 float:left;
	 width:335px;
	 /*border:1px solid red;
	 border-left:none;
	 border-right:none;*/
	 margin-right:4px;
	 margin-top:5px;
}
.middle1
{
	float:left;
	width:100%;
	height:auto;
	margin-top:5px;
}
.right
{
    /*background-color:lime;*/
	 height:auto;
	 width:225px;
	 float:left;
	/* border:1px solid red;
	 border-right:none;
	 border-top:none;*/
	 margin-top:5px;
}
.last
{
    /*background-color:lime;*/
	 height:auto;
	 width:225px;
	 float:left;
	/* border:1px solid red;
	 border-right:none;
	 border-top:none;*/
}
.right1
{
    /*background-color:lime;*/
	 height:auto;
	 width:225px;
	 float:right;
	/* border:1px solid red;
	 border-right:none;
	 border-top:none;*/
	 margin-top:5px;
}
.STYLE11
{
	font-size:15px;
	color:White;
}
.men1
{
	float:left;
	width:70px;
	text-align:center;
	margin-top:8px;
}
.huan
{
	float:left;
	width:80%;
	height:273px;
}
.yiti
{
	float:left;
	width:100%;
	height:auto;
}
.spancolor
{
	background-color:#E50013;
}
.bottom
{
	float:left;
	width:100%;
	height:90px;
	margin:12px 0px 12px 0px;
}

.renp
{
	float:left;
	height:150px;
	width:92px;
	border:1px solid #cccccc;
	margin:5px 5px 5px 5px;
}
.reng
{
	float:left;
	height:420px;
	width:225px;
	line-height:16px;
	border:1px solid #cccccc;
    border-style:dotted;
	margin:5px 4px 4px 4px;
}
.rengg{ float:left; height:105px; width:85px; /*border:1px solid red;*/ margin:3px 1px 2px 30px; }
.namegg{ float:left; height:auto; width:220px; /*border:1px solid red;*/ margin:0px 0px 0px 2px; text-align:left; font-size:12px;}

.ren{ float:left; height:105px; width:85px; /*border:1px solid red;*/ margin:3px 1px 2px 2px;}
.name{ float:left; height:30px; width:85px; /*border:1px solid red;*/ margin-left:1px; text-align:center; font-size:12px;}


.xc
{
	float:left;
	width:182px;
	height:200px;
	border:1px solid #cccccc;
	margin:2px 2px 2px 2px;
}
.xcp
{
	float:left;
	width:171px;
	height:160px;
	
	margin:2px 2px 2px 2px;
}
.xcz
{
	float:left;
	width:171px;
	height:30px;
	
	margin:0px 2px 2px 2px;
	font-size:12px;
	text-align:center;
}

.namelist
{
	width:944px; height:35px; background-color:#ccceee; border:1px solie lime; text-align:center; font-size:12px;
}
.namelistcolor
{
	width:944px; height:35px; background-color:#eeeecc; border:1px solie lime; text-align:center; font-size:12px;
}
.colmes
{
	width:150px;
}
.m
{
	float:left; width:177px; height:50px; border:1px solid #cccccc;border-style:dotted; margin:4px 4px 4px 3px;background-repeat:no-repeat;background-attachment:fixed; 
}
.mlogo
{
	float:left; width:170px; height:45px;  margin:2px 2px 2px 2px; 
}
.cctv
{
	width:960px; height:600px; float:left; border:1px solid #cccccc;
}
/* CSS Document */


img{ margin:0; padding:0; border:none;}
select,input{ margin:0; padding:0;}
.Segmentline{border-bottom:1px #666666 dashed; margin:0 10px ; padding:0; height:1px; clear:both; background:#339933; }

#container{ margin: 0 auto; padding:0px; width:950px; position:relative;}
a:link,a:visited{ color:#000000; text-decoration:none;}
a:hover{ color:#FF0000; text-decoration:underline;}
.kong{ height:8px; margin:0; padding:0; clear:both;}
h2{ font-size:24px; font-weight:bold; line-height:40px; margin:20px 0 0 0; padding:0}
h4{ color:#0027d5;font-size:18px; font-weight:bold;  line-height:30px; font-family:"黑体", "宋体" ; margin:0; padding:0; text-align:center;}
h5{ color:#000000; font-size:16px; font-weight:normal; font-family:"黑体", "宋体"; line-height:25px;}
#header{ width:944px; height:40px; margin:0px 0 8px 0; padding:2px 2px; border:1px #d6d7d6 solid;}

#logo{ float:left; margin:0; padding:0;}
ul { list-style:none; margin:0;}
#nav{ float:right; width:795px; margin:0; padding:0;}
#nav li{ float:left; margin:0 3px; line-height:20px; color:#c2c2c2;}


#nav2,#nav2lan,#nav2book{ height:30px; margin:0; padding:0;}
#nav2 li,#nav2lan li,#nav2book li{  font-weight:bold; font-size:12px; float:left; margin:0 5px; line-height:30px;}

#nav2lan li,#nav2lan li a:link,#nav2lan li a:visited{ color:#006293;}
#nav2 li,#nav2 li a:link,#nav2 li a:visited{color:#930000;}
#nav2 li a:hover,#nav2lan li a:hover{ font-weight:bold; font-size:12px; text-decoration:underline; }



